Messina, works on the water main in the Lombardy district

“The city is fully experiencing the water emergency that is gripping Sicily in particular and, at the same time, the works financed by the PNRR for the replacement of the old distribution network to individual condominiums dating back to last century and which does not ensure that all the water introduced into the pipes reaches the end users due to many micro leaks”, this is what he wrote in a notemunicipal administration Of Messina. “We are aware of the fact that the works cause inconvenience to the inhabitants of the area, but it is completely clear that the need to work assiduously and quickly requires the organization of the construction sites in such a way that workers and vehicles can carry out their tasks efficiently . Faced with all this and the need to ensure a better distribution of water to the citizens of the affected areas of the Lombardy district, we believe that some sacrifice relating to the availability of car parking can be understood and accepted, also given that in these weeks the city is already emptying of people from Messina who are moving to homes in the province”the note remarks.

“We therefore ask our fellow citizens for understanding and collaboration from President Cacciotto so that he wants to support and support the action of AMAM and the municipal administration which, after decades of inaction, is intervening in a sector such as that of limiting water losses. We remind you that Messina is at 54% loss of the resource injected into the network. As regards the fact that tankers would be needed in the Lombardy district, we would like to point out that Amam is attentive to citizens’ reports and that if the need arises it is always available to intervene promptly and verify the problem. As regards this morning’s report from the condominium reported by President Cacciotto, we would like to point out that the technicians intervened promptly and that as he had already clarified, it was a private problem within the condominium“, underlines the note.

“Even in this case, we hope that President Cacciotto, before spreading alarming messages to the city, will verify the problems with us and help us face this particular critical moment, clarifying, at the same time, how it is possible to carry out works (which has praised himself several times) without issuing traffic ordinances that make the spaces free for maneuver”, concludes the note.
